Spring weddings, grad parties, farm events, and community fundraisers all have one thing in common — they’re easier (and cheaper) to pull off when you rent the right equipment rather than buying it outright. Here’s a practical guide to what Rental Village can supply for your next event.

Outdoor Event Essentials

Power & Lighting

If your venue doesn’t have sufficient power access, a portable generator keeps lights, sound, and catering equipment running without interruption. We carry a range of generator sizes — from small weekend units to high-output models for large gatherings.

Site Prep

A level, well-drained site makes for a better event. In spring, that often means grading a field or clearing an access road before the day. Our skid steers and compact tractors make short work of site prep — rent them the week before your event.

Cleanup Equipment

Post-event cleanup is often underplanned. A walk-behind sweeper, trash pump (for wet sites), or wood chipper for brush cleanup can save hours of manual work the day after.

Tips for Event Rentals

  • Book early – spring weekends fill up fast, especially May long weekend
  • Plan for delivery – we deliver to most Ottawa Valley locations; confirm your address when booking
  • Rent the day before – for multi-day events, pick up equipment Friday to avoid Saturday morning rush
  • Ask about training – our staff will walk you through safe operation of any equipment before you leave the lot
